About the Infantry Group (LVG) The Infantry Group (LVG) is a military regional group (MR-Group) and is part of the Southern Military Region’s (MR S) command capability. The workplace is located in Linköping at the Hkpflj garrison area. The Infantry Group is a smaller unit characterized by flexibility and close collaboration. Within the military regional group, relatively complex tasks are managed within the framework of both volunteer activities and the overarching mission of the Southern Military Region. The tasks range across the spectrum from peace to crisis/war. The unit includes both civilian and military positions with continuously employed personnel as well as those serving part-time. The common denominator is that everyone is included and needed in the war unit MR-Group Infantry Group. Primary Responsibilities You will conduct medical training for soldiers, primarily training those soldiers whose wartime placement falls within the category of medical personnel. This category also includes licensed healthcare professionals. For medical training, MR S collaborates with the Linköping Garrison Medical School, where you will support training to varying extents. Within the training framework, it is your responsibility—either individually or together with other colleagues—to plan, implement, evaluate, and develop the medical service training. Your role during training could be either as an educator/instructor or as a course director. Other responsibilities include regularly supporting the Southern Military Region with the management of medications intended for war units. Additionally, it involves monitoring the management of medical technical equipment within war units. Inventory of medical supplies and support within other logistics is also part of the job description. Applications for this position will only be accepted through the Armed Forces website. -------------------------------------------------------- Information about the Armed Forces and the recruiting unit: The Southern Military Region (MR S) is a combat unit and an organizational unit where the Commander and Staff are located in Revingehed. The organization consists of the Commander with staff, five military regional groups for training and support of the Home Guard, and approximately 7,000 Home Guard soldiers organized into eleven battalions and several independent units.
